13.3.2
After the first paragraph, added a paragraph:
The requirements apply to apparatus intended to be
used at altitude not exceeding 2 000 m . For
apparatus intended to be operated at altitudes
between 2 000m and 5 000m , Minimum
CLEARANCE limits shall multiply with multiplication
factor 1.48 in table A.2 of GB/T 16935.1. For
apparatus intended to be operated at altitude more
than 5 000m , Minimum CLEARANCES limit shall
multiply with relevant multiplication factor in table
A.2 of GB/T 16935.1.

13.3.3
After the first paragraph, added a paragraph:
The requirements in table 10 apply to apparatus
intended to be used at altitude not exceeding 2 000
m. For apparatus intended to be operated at
altitudes between 2 000m and 5 000m , Minimum
CLEARANCE limits shall multiply with multiplication
factor 1.48 in table A.2 of GB/T 16935.1. For
apparatus intended to be operated at altitude more
than 5 000m , Minimum CLEARANCES limit shall
multiply with corresponding multiplication factor in
table A.2 of GB/T 16935.1.
